Вопрос задан 31.08.2020 в 20:53. Предмет Информатика. Спрашивает Ремизова Аня.

Массив целых чисел из 12 элементов. Заполнить случайным образом, упорядочить по возрастанию.

0 0
Перейти к ответам

Ответы на вопрос

Внимание! Ответы на вопросы дают живые люди. Они могут содержать ошибочную информацию, заблуждения, а также ответы могут быть сгенерированы нейросетями. Будьте внимательны. Если вы уверены, что ответ неверный, нажмите кнопку "Пожаловаться" под ответом.
Отвечает нейросеть ChatGpt. Будьте внимательны, ответы нейросети могут содержать ошибочные или выдуманные данные.

Для решения этой задачи можно использовать алгоритм сортировки пузырьком.

1. Создадим массив из 12 элементов целых чисел. 2. Заполним массив случайными числами. Для этого можно использовать функцию rand() или генератор случайных чисел. 3. Начнем сортировку пузырьком. Для этого будем проходить по массиву и сравнивать каждый элемент с его соседом. Если текущий элемент больше следующего, то меняем их местами. 4. Повторяем проходы по массиву до тех пор, пока на каждом проходе не будет выполнено ни одной замены элементов. 5. После окончания сортировки массив будет упорядочен по возрастанию.

Пример кода на языке Python:

import random

# Создание массива из 12 элементов arr = [0] * 12

# Заполнение массива случайными числами for i in range(len(arr)): arr[i] = random.randint(1, 100)

# Сортировка пузырьком for i in range(len(arr)): for j in range(len(arr) - i - 1): if arr[j] > arr[j + 1]: arr[j], arr[j + 1] = arr[j + 1], arr[j]

# Вывод отсортированного массива print(arr)

После выполнения этого кода будет выведен отсортированный массив, состоящий из 12 элементов, заполненных случайными числами и упорядоченных по возрастанию.

0 0

Топ вопросов за вчера в категории Информатика

Последние заданные вопросы в категории Информатика

Задать вопрос